Review: Diamond D's sixth album The Rear View cements the West Coast rapper's reputation as one of the finest around. Checking the rear view mirror hastily, as if to make a visual statement about paranoia, the album delves deep into themes such as following your heart, braggadocio, and trusting your instincts however brutal the consequences of doing so may seem. It features standout cameos from KP, Dre, Nottz and Westside Gunn.
